Actualités

Guide approfondi – Jeux de casino mobiles iOS vs Android : performance, sécurité et expérience utilisateur

Guide approfondi – Jeux de casino mobiles iOS vs Android : performance, sécurité et expérience utilisateur

Le jeu mobile s’est imposé comme le moteur principal de la croissance des casinos en ligne depuis 2020. Les joueurs exigent désormais une expérience fluide comparable à celle d’un terminal dédié, tout en conservant les garanties de sécurité et la possibilité de retirer leurs gains instantanément. Cette mutation technologique force les opérateurs à choisir judicieusement entre les deux écosystèmes majeurs – iOS d’Apple et Android de Google – et à comprendre comment chaque plateforme influence le RTP, la volatilité des machines à sous et les bonus offerts.

Dans ce contexte d’évolution rapide, il est crucial de se référer à des analyses indépendantes pour éviter les pièges liés aux promesses marketing excessives. Le site Coupdepouceeconomiedenergie.Fr, reconnu pour ses avis détaillés sur les casinos en ligne retrait immédiat, propose dès aujourd’hui un guide complet qui aide les développeurs et les opérateurs à faire un choix éclairé. Consultez notre revue du meilleur casino en ligne france afin de découvrir quelles plateformes offrent réellement le meilleur rapport qualité‑prix pour vos joueurs français tout en respectant les principes du jeu responsable.

Architecture technique des applications iOS et Android

Langages natifs – Swift vs Kotlin

Swift et Kotlin représentent le cœur du développement natif sur iOS et Android respectivement. Swift bénéficie d’une compilation juste‑à‑temps (JIT) optimisée par LLVM, ce qui permet d’atteindre des temps de réponse inférieurs à 30 ms dans les jeux de poker vidéo où chaque milliseconde compte pour l’équité du tableau de classement RTP = 96,5 %. Kotlin quant à lui profite du runtime ART qui améliore la gestion du garbage collector grâce à un modèle basé sur coroutines ; cela se traduit par une latence réduite lors des parties multi‑tables de blackjack où le serveur doit synchroniser plusieurs flux simultanés.

Caractéristique Swift (iOS) Kotlin (Android)
Compilation AOT + LLVM optimisation JIT + ART optimisation
Gestion mémoire ARC avec faibles références explicites Garbage Collector amélioré via coroutines
Outils IDE Xcode avec Profiler intégré Android Studio avec Layout Inspector
Communauté Focus gaming/AR rapidité élevée Large base open‑source plugins Unity

Ces différences impactent directement la capacité du développeur à implémenter des algorithmes complexes comme le calcul dynamique du volatility index ou l’ajustement automatique du wager selon le solde réel du joueur.

Gestion de la mémoire & optimisation du CPU

Sur iOS, l’Automatic Reference Counting libère immédiatement les objets non référencés, évitant ainsi les pics mémoriels pendant des sessions prolongées sur des slots vidéo haute résolution tels que « Mega Fortune ». En revanche Android utilise un ramasse‑miettes paresseux ; il faut donc anticiper les fuites potentielles en désactivant explicitement certains listeners réseau lorsque l’utilisateur quitte une partie Live Dealer via WebSocket. Les deux plateformes offrent toutefois des APIs dédiées au throttling CPU : ProcessInfo.isLowPowerModeEnabled sur iOS et PowerManager.isDeviceIdleMode sur Android permettent d’ajuster dynamiquement le taux de rafraîchissement graphique afin d’économiser la batterie sans sacrifier la fluidité requise pour un jackpot progressif qui monte rapidement au-dessus de €10 000.

Compatibilité cross‑platform – Frameworks hybrides ou natifs

Les solutions hybrides séduisent surtout les acteurs souhaitant réduire leurs coûts initiaux tout en couvrant simultanément iOS et Android. React Native exploite JavaScriptCore pour rendre l’interface native mais nécessite souvent un bridge additionnel lorsqu’il s’agit d’appeler des SDKs bancaires certifiés TLS 1.​3 ; cela peut introduire une latence supplémentaire jusqu’à 80 ms dans les transactions “casino online” où chaque seconde compte pour valider une demande de retrait immédiat. Flutter, grâce au moteur Skia, génère un code ARM directement compilé ; ses performances sont proches du natif même dans des jeux ultra‑graphiques comme « Gonzo’s Quest », mais son manque actuel d’intégrations biométriques avancées complique la mise en place d’une authentification Face ID / Fingerprint combinée aux exigences KYC strictes européennes. Unity demeure le leader lorsqu’il s’agit d’expériences immersives VR/AR ; il compile vers IL2CPP tant pour iOS que pour Android, garantissant un taux FPS stable autour de 60 dans les slots vidéo “Live Spin”.

Choisir entre ces frameworks dépend avant tout du profil utilisateur visé : si la majorité provient d’iPhones haut débit avec préférence pour le “cash out” instantané, privilégier une solution native ou Flutter minimise le risque d’erreurs critiques côté paiement – point fréquemment souligné dans nos casino en ligne avis publiés sur Coupdepouceeconomiedenergie.Fr . Pour une audience mixte incluant beaucoup d’utilisateurs Android low‑end cherchant simplement à profiter des promotions « premier dépôt » sans frais supplémentaires, React Native offre un bon compromis économique tout en restant assez flexible pour intégrer des modules anti‑fraude via Google Play Integrity API.

Expérience utilisateur – ergonomie et UI/UX sur iOS vs Android

Les directives Apple Human Interface Guidelines insistent sur la cohérence tactile : animations légères basées sur Core Animation permettent aux utilisateurs de percevoir immédiatement chaque gain affiché sous forme de confettis numériques après avoir atteint le seuil bonus +€1000 . L’écosystème Material Design de Google met davantage l’accent sur la modularité visuelle ; ses composants « BottomNavigationView » facilitent l’accès aux tables Live Dealer même sur écrans pliables comme le Galaxy Z Fold4 où chaque zone interactive doit être redimensionnée dynamiquement grâce au système InsetObserver .

En pratique, ces différences se traduisent par deux approches distinctes :

  • Sur iOS : utilisation exclusive du haptic engine Taptic Engine offrant jusqu’à cinq niveaux distincts pouvant signaler une victoire « Small Win » versus « Mega Jackpot ». Ce retour physique renforce le sentiment immersion chez les joueurs habitués aux machines terrestres.
  • Sur Android : recours aux vibrations standards couplées aux nouveaux effets audio “AudioAttributes” qui différencient clairement un spin gagnant normal (“win”) d’un spin déclenchant le mode free spins (“free_spin”).

La prise en charge multi‑format est cruciale : alors que Apple propose trois tailles standards (iPhone SE, Pro Max), Android doit gérer plus d’une centaine de résolutions différentes allant du petit écran QVGA aux écrans Ultra HD QHD+. Les équipes UI utilisent souvent FlexboxLayout ou Auto Layout pour garantir que chaque bouton “Deposit”, “Withdraw” ou “Play Now” reste accessible sans recourir au zoom manuel – élément indispensable quand on veut éviter que le joueur ne dépasse son budget fixé par défaut dans l’onglet Responsible Gaming disponible dans toutes nos revues Coupdepouceeconomiedenergie.Fr .

Par ailleurs, l’adoption récente du Dark Mode tant sous iOS que sous Android oblige à repenser la palette chromatique afin que le RTP affiché ne soit pas altéré par contraste insuffisant — problème constaté dans certains casinos online mal optimisés où l’on perd jusqu’à 12 % de visibilité lors des sessions nocturnes.

Sécurité des transactions et protection des données

Chiffrement TLS & certificats SSL/TLS spécifiques aux plateformes

Les deux systèmes imposent aujourd’hui TLS 1.​3 comme norme minimale ; cependant Apple intègre automatiquement Perfect Forward Secrecy grâce à ChaCha20‑Poly1305 tandis qu’Android repose traditionnellement sur AES‑GCM mais propose désormais ChaCha20 via BoringSSL depuis Oreo MR1+. Cette différence affecte directement le traitement sécurisé des paiements instantanés (« casino en ligne retrait immédiat ») car ChaCha20 consomme moins CPU sur processeur ARM Cortex‑A53 présent dans beaucoup de smartphones économiques français ciblés par nos études Coupdepouceeconomiedenergie.Fr . Les certificats doivent également être signés avec SHA‑256 ou mieux – Google Play exige désormais EV certificates pour toute application manipulant plus de €50 000 mensuels afin d’éviter le phishing ciblant les comptes bonus VIP .

Authentification biométrique & facteurs multiples (Face ID / Fingerprint vs Google Play Integrity)

Apple autorise l’usage combiné Face ID + Secure Enclave permettant ainsi un stockage local crypté des tokens OAuth utilisés lors du dépôt via carte bancaire prévalidée – aucune donnée n’est jamais transmise hors device tant que l’utilisateur valide son identité biométriquement chaque fois qu’il souhaite activer un pari supérieur au seuil auto‑exclusion fixé précédemment (exemple : limit €200/jour). Sous Android on trouve plutôt Fingerprint + SafetyNet Attestation puis depuis début 2024 Google Play Integrity API qui vérifie notamment si l’application tourne sur un appareil rooté ou modifié ; cette couche supplémentaire est essentielle contre les scripts automatisés visant à exploiter arbitrage RTP >98 %. Nos comparatifs « meilleur casino en ligne » soulignent régulièrement que seules quelques plateformes réussissent parfaitement cette double authentification hybride sans friction notable.

Performances réseau – latence, consommation de bande passante

Optimisation WebSocket & HTTP/2 pour les parties en temps réel

Les jeux Live Dealer nécessitent une connexion persistante quasi instantanée ; WebSocket offre généralement moins de 30 ms RTT lorsqu’il est hébergé derrière CDN Cloudflare avec support HTTP/2 multiplexage côté client mobile. Sur iOS on utilise NWConnection qui gère automatiquement la reconnexion transparente même lors du passage entre Wi‑Fi et LTE grâce au framework Network.framework intégré depuis iOS13 ; ceci réduit considérablement la perte packet rate observée auparavant (~4 %). Sous Android on mise quant à lui sur OkHttp combiné avec WebSocketListener, capable également d’activer Brotli compression afin diminueur jusqu’à 40 % la taille moyenne d’un payload JSON contenant informations cartographiques et état jackpot (€500k+).

Liste rapide des meilleures pratiques réseau appliquées par nos partenaires évalués chez Coupdepouceeconomiedenergy.Fr :

  • Utiliser HTTP/3 QUIC quand disponible : améliore sensiblement la stabilité lors congestion réseau mobile.
  • Activer Keep‑Alive TCP sockets uniquement pendant active gameplay → réduction batterie ≈15 %.
  • Compresser sélectivement seulsles champs sensibles (balance, sessionId) afin limiter consommation data (<120 Ko/minute).
  • Mettre en cache localement les assets graphiques statiques via Service Workers → gain temps chargé <200 ms même sous GPRS limité.

Évaluation économique – coûts de développement, modèles de monétisation & ROI

Développer séparément une version native iOS coûte moyen €250 000 incluant licence Xcode Enterprise et tests QA poussés ; ajouter une version native Android porte facilement ce chiffre à €320 000 parce que chaque fragment UI doit être adapté aux multiples densités DPI ainsi qu’au système billing Google Play qui prélève déjà 30 % sur tous achats intégrés dépassant €10 €. Un projet cross‑platform bien maîtrisé avec Flutter se situe autour €180 000 voire moins si vous réutilisez déjà vos assets Unity existants — avantage majeur souligné dans nos rapports « meilleur casino online » où plusieurs opérateurs ont vu leur ROI augmenter ‑12 % après migration vers Flutter tout-en-un tout-en-un.*

En termes monétisation :

  • Modèle commissionnel classique (% revenue share) reste dominant mais gagne progressivement face aux microtransactions virtuelles telles que buy‐in boosts (+€5) offrant +15 % extra spins.
  • Bonus welcome souvent structuré match deposit up to €200 suivi par wagering x30, ce qui implique besoin fort robuste côté backend serverless afin éviter surcharge pendant pics promotionnels.
  • Stratégies fiscales françaises incitent à créer entités holdings Luxembourgish permettant réduction TVA indirecte lorsqu’on facture services cloud AWS EU West‐1 — approche citée parmi nos cas pratiques chez Coupdepouceeconomiedenergy.Fr .

Conclusion

L’analyse détaillée montre qu’iOS excelle naturellement dans fluidité tactile grâce au Taptic Engine et offre une sécurité hardware incontournable via Face ID & Secure Enclave—avantages décisifs quand on veut garantir un environnement responsable autour du roulette wheel ou slot machine. Android quant à lui brille par sa flexibilité matérielle large ainsi que par ses outils économiques tels que Google Play Integrity qui protègent efficacement contre fraudes massives mais demandent davantage d’efforts côté développeur pour harmoniser UI/UX multi‑résolution.Voir notre guide complet chez Coupdepouceeconomiedenergy.Fr permet aux opérateurs choisis correctement leur voie—soit investir lourdement dans deux natives natives soit opter prudemment pour Flutter ou Unity selon leur audience cible—tout cela tout en conservant un modèle rentable compatible avec règlementation française stricte.Lorsque vous sélectionnez votre plateforme finale gardez toujours présent cet impératif essentiel : offrir le meilleur casino en ligne France tout en respectant contraintes techniques,
sécuritaires et responsables envers vos joueurs. »

Posted in: Non classé

Leave a Comment (0) →